    Description

    The Material Flow Engineering Manager at Company is a critical leadership role responsible for designing,
    optimizing, and executing the end-to-end material supply chain, from external suppliers directly to the
    assembly line. The primary goal is to ensure material availability to meet high-volume production targets
    while maintaining efficiency and safety. This role requires a technical leader capable of navigating
    ambiguity, driving cross-functional strategy, and implementing "first-principles" engineering solutions
    across the global footprint.
    Key Responsibilities
    ● Advanced Automation and AI Strategy:
    ○ Lead automation of supply chain logistics and high-impact projects that bridge the gap
    between physical logistics and digital intelligence.
    ○ Leverage Artificial Intelligence and advanced automation to predict bottlenecks before
    they happen and optimize throughput in real-time.
    ○ Direct the deployment and integration of material handling automation, including
    Autonomous Guided Vehicles (AGVs), Automated Storage and Retrieval Systems
    (ASRS), and conveyor systems.
    ● Strategy and Optimization:
    ○ Lead the development, modeling, and analysis of material flow strategies (e.g.,
    sequencing, batching, storage) to achieve optimal cost, space utilization, and throughput.
    ○ Develop models to analyze the cost, throughput, and space factors for part sequencing,
    material batching, intermediate storage locations, and other material flow strategies.
    ● Data & Systems Architecture:
    ○ Oversee the optimization and maintenance of cross-functional databases to ensure data
    integrity for material tracking and inventory control.
    ○ Collaborate with IT to architect and implement digital systems tailored to support evolving
    operational requirements.
    ○ Configure control cycles and logic for FLP and PACE systems to automate material
    replenishment triggers. (Company software)
    ○ Strategize IT hardware requirements and oversee the deployment of technology
    interfaces across the production floor.
    ● Engineering & Layout Design:
    ○ Oversee the creation of efficient, Lean, and safe factory layouts and material flow plans,
    covering all processes from receiving through delivery to the production line.
    ○ Design high-efficiency warehouse layouts, including kitting cells, AGV pathways, and
    optimized material supply routes.
    ○ Specify and integrate material handling assets, including tuggers, AGVs, forklift and
    custom-engineered racking systems.
    ○ Partner with Manufacturing Engineering (MEs) to engineer material delivery solutions
    (dollies, lift tables, GFRs) that align with specific packaging ergonomics.
    ○ Engage with the Continuous Improvement (CI) team to prototype innovative equipment
    and optimize process cycle times.
    ● Resource & Project Management:
    ○ Manage cross-functional project teams, vendor relationships (LLP), and project timelines
    to successfully deliver on safety, quality, and production metrics.
    ○ Conduct data-driven workload analysis to determine precise Headcount (HC)
    requirements and labor allocation.
    ○ Lead formal 'buy-off' procedures with Operations to ensure new processes meet safety,
    ergonomic, and throughput standards.
    ○ Drive project momentum through weekly status reporting, cross-functional alignment
    meetings, and proactive bottleneck escalation.
    ● Documentation & Standard Work:
    ○ Author comprehensive Work Instructions (SOPs) and Job Cards to standardize tasks and
    minimize process variation.
    ○ Provide subject matter expertise during the conceptual phases of new projects to ensure
    'Design for Logistics' principles are applied. 


    Required Qualifications
    ● Experience: preferably of 5 to 10 years of experience in high-volume manufacturing OEM's,
    logistics, or supply chain engineering, with at least 5 years in a formal supervisory or leadership
    capacity.
    ● Education: Bachelor's degree in Engineering, Supply Chain, Industrial Engineering, or a related
    field.
    ● Technical Proficiency:
    ○ 2+ years' experience with data-based development of end-to-end supply chain, logistics,
    and/or material flow processes for high volume, high complexity production or logistics
    facilities.
    ○ Demonstrated skill in CAD software (AutoCAD) for layout planning, including 2+ years'
    experience.
    ○ Strong capability in data analysis tools (Excel/Google Sheets) and analytical ability to
    break down complex problems and data sets to derive meaningful, actionable results.
    ○ Hands-on experience with key manufacturing and logistics systems, such as
    Manufacturing Execution Systems (MES), Material Requirements Planning (MRP), or
    Warehouse Management Systems (WMS).
    ● Core Skills: Exceptional analytical abilities, proven leadership qualities, and strong
    communication skills necessary to navigate and thrive in a fast-paced, high-growth environment
    characterized by ambiguity.
    Preferred Qualifications
    ● An MBA or Master's degree.
    ● Experience working with Yard Management Systems (YMS).
    ● Experience with modeling or simulation software (Flexsim, AnyLogic, etc.) and data visualization
    tools (MS PowerBI).
    ● Ability to understand Engineering and Design direction and provide focused supply-chain
    solutions accordingly
